The Emancipation Fellowship Ministries, Inc. is a registered 501(c)(3) organization founded by Dr. Jerry Andrew Taylor in June 1999 in Greensboro, North Carolina. EFM is dedicated to advancing the social, mental, economic, and spiritual emancipation of the disenfranchised. We work to empower under-resourced communities across urban and rural areas in the United States and internationally, focusing on economic development and spiritual unity in nations such as Zambia, Ghana, Kenya, Liberia, Rwanda, and Jamaica. EFM supports spiritual and material advancement through collectivizing human and spiritual resources.

These videos capture the New Year’s Eve Watch Night service at the Chilenje Church of Christ in Lusaka, Zambia. This church has also hosted the African Leadership Summit, which Dr. Taylor conducted in 2019, 2023, and 2025, with plans to return again in 2026.

 

The worship features the song “My God Is Good (Double Double)” by Uche Agu, highlighting the unity of African worship across cultures and languages. Though written by a Nigerian artist in Nigerian Pidgin, the song incorporates expressions from multiple African regions, including Lingala and Tshiluba from the Democratic Republic of Congo, Swahili from East Africa, and the use of “Jesu”, commonly associated with Akan-speaking Christians in Ghana. It also includes both English and French.

 

This joyous moment is a testament to the unity of African people worldwide and reflects the shared faith and spiritual connection that transcends national and linguistic boundaries.
